I have a similar unit - but it is GPS (and more expensive) and shows the actual speed of the car - car speedometers always read fast.  OBD connected HUD's duplicate the (inaccurate) speedo reading

:link: iNeibo Universal GPS HUD Head Up Display KMH MPH Speedometer with 2 Modes (HUD/Standard) & 2 Level Speed Alarm for all Cars Vehicle Truck -Quick and Easy

Another reason for not wanting an OBD connected model is because the OBD port in my car is part of a fuseboard behind the dash by my right knee. I would have to leave the cover off if a Bluetooth dongle or a cable had to be plugged in all the time.

You need to place a small rectangle of reflective but almost transparent film where the image appears on the screen. You can use just the screen but the image is not then clear in bright light and you get a double image from each side of the glass.

I have my speed indicator placed so that the image is at eye level - but to the edge of the windscreen. I found it too distracting if straight ahead at eye level where most adverts illustrate it.

My unit has a cable that plugs into the cars power socket - or hard wired to an ignition source if you are so minded.

Interestingly, my car's OBD speed matches my GPS speed.

Only the dial reads high. So the dial must be calibrated high.

Also, if you're talking about the fuse cover on the i30 being in the way, you can detach the ODB connector from its housing and cable tie it to another area in there, it's just cliped in place. Keeps it out of the way of the cover.

I've actually fitted a switched OBD2 cable in there and poked the switch through the little hole in the cover. It's perfect.
